Peering down between the outer housing and inner housing. This is where the seal is installed, and it moves back and forth (up and down in this pic) inside this gap. Notice all the funk at the bottom. I can only imagine that this stuff was originally part of the seal. My assumption here is that a lack of resistance to the fluid caused a breakdown of the seal.

Additionally, I'm not so sure that the outer and inner parts of the housing, which are made out of some sort of plastic, are strong enough to resist flexing when pressure is applied.
